Small Hunter
Hi all here is a small hunter I just finished hope you like it,
Blade is CPM 154 hand rubbed to 800 grit, bolsters are stainless steel. Scales are stabilized California Buckeye Burl, pins and thong hole are stainless steel. Custom sheath made by Sally Martin. |
